Following pickup from central London, travel out of the English capital and through the countryside along an ancient road that was used by the Romans some 2,000 years ago. Pass ancient burial chambers and a 4,000-year-old pyramid on Silbury Hill, as well as traditional pubs, historical monuments, and the eye-catching White Horse hill carvings.
First, head to the Stone Age structure of Stonehenge and listen to commentary about the 5,000-year-old monolith.
Continue on to Bath and explore its squares, terraces, and crescents. Visit, too, the famous Roman Baths and learn how in the 18th-century Georgian Era, the wealthy, upper-class arrived from London to take advantage of its supposedly healing waters.
Then, enjoy free time for lunch (own expense) before traveling onward to Lacock for a taste of old-world England. Seemingly untouched by modern developments, this charming village has been featured in Cranford, 'Pride and Prejudice,' several of the Harry Potter movies and other films and television series. Follow your guide on a sightseeing tour, and then return to your vehicle for a drive through the Cotswolds hills to Avebury. See a village of thatched cottages in the middle of a huge stone circle before returning to central London.
